1. Voice Search Optimization:
With the growing popularity of voice assistants like Siri, Alexa, and Google Assistant, voice search continues to gain prominence. Optimizing your website for voice search queries is essential in 2023. Focus on long-tail keywords, conversational content, and FAQ-style formats to align with how users speak and ask questions. Additionally, ensure your website loads quickly, as voice search users typically expect immediate answers.
2. Core Web Vitals:
Core Web Vitals have been a significant ranking factor since 2021, and their importance will continue to rise in 2023. Google considers factors such as page loading speed, interactivity, and visual stability when evaluating user experience. Prioritize optimizing your website's performance metrics by minimizing render-blocking resources, optimizing images, leveraging caching, and improving overall page responsiveness.
3. Mobile-First Indexing:
Mobile devices have surpassed desktops as the primary means of internet access, making mobile-first indexing a critical SEO trend in 2023. Google now predominantly uses the mobile version of websites for indexing and ranking. Ensure your website is mobile-friendly, with responsive design, fast loading times, and intuitive navigation. Optimize content for mobile users to enhance their experience and boost your search engine rankings.

5. E-A-T and Expertise:
Expertise, Authority, and Trustworthiness (E-A-T) are critical considerations for search engines. Establishing your website as a trusted authority in your niche will become increasingly important in 2023. Showcase expertise through well-researched, authoritative content, and provide transparent information about your brand, team, and credentials. Build high-quality backlinks from reputable sources to further boost your E-A-T signals.

8. Featured Snippets and Structured Data:
Featured snippets continue to dominate search engine result pages (SERPs), providing users with quick answers to their queries. Focus on optimizing your content to appear in featured snippets by structuring information in a concise, well-organized format. Implement structured data markup using schema.org vocabulary to enhance search engines' understanding of your content and increase the chances of featured snippet inclusion.
9. Local SEO and Google My Business:
For businesses targeting local audiences, local SEO and Google My Business (GMB) optimization remain crucial in 2023. Ensure your GMB profile is complete, accurate, and regularly updated. Encourage customer reviews and respond promptly to improve online reputation. Optimize your website for local keywords and create location-specific content to attract local customers.
